Plot

''Littlest Pet Shop'' follows the lives of five miniature animals who live in a pet shop on Littlest Lane and have their own
treehouse A tree house, tree fort or treeshed, is a platform or building constructed around, next to or among the trunk or branches of one or more mature trees while above ground level. Tree houses can be used for recreation, work space, habitation, a ha ...
inside of the store. Sometimes the main pets do end up in the homes of eager owners, mostly children, but it never works out for them. Unlike regular pets, the gang aren't overly cutesey, but zany, anthropomorphic characters. Usually their adventures at their new homes never work out and they end up returning back to the store to rejoin their friends.

Home media releases

In 1996,
Family Home Entertainment Family Home Entertainment (FHE) was an American home video company founded in 1980 by Noel C. Bloom. It was a division of International Video Entertainment, which had its headquarters in Newbury Park, California. History The company was found ...
released the show on four VHS cassettes each containing 2 to 4 episodes. The Christmas video entitled ''Do Not Solve Until Christmas'' (which contains "Do Not Solve Until Christmas" and "Who Scrooged McRude?") was released as part of the ''Family Home Entertainment Christmas Classics'' series.
